#48E55A Color
#48E55A is rgb(72, 229, 90) in RGB, hsl(127, 75%, 59%) in HSL, and about cmyk(69%, 0%, 61%, 10%) in CMYK. It has no registered color name of its own — the closest is Malachite (#0BDA51), clearly related but distinguishable side by side at ΔE 5.98. Black text is the more readable choice on this background.

#48E55A Channel Values
How #48E55A breaks down in each color model. Hue is measured in degrees around the color wheel; saturation, lightness, and the CMYK inks are percentages.
| Model | Channels |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| RGB | R 72 · G 229 · B 90 | 8-bit channels as sent to the display |
| HSL | H 127° · S 75% · L 59% | Easiest model for building lighter and darker variants |
| HSV | H 127° · S 69% · V 90% | Matches the picker in most design tools |
| CMYK | C 69% · M 0% · Y 61% · K 10% | Approximate ink mix; confirm with an ICC profile before printing |
| Luminance | 1.66:1 vs white · 12.63:1 vs black | WCAG 2.2 relative-luminance contrast ratios |
Text Contrast & Accessibility
WCAG 2.2 contrast ratios for text on a #48E55A background. AA requires 4.5:1 for normal text and 3:1 for large text; AAA requires 7:1. Contrast is one check, not a full accessibility review.

#48E55A Frequently Asked Questions
What color is #48E55A?
#48E55A is a mid-tone green — rgb(72, 229, 90) in RGB and hsl(127, 75%, 59%) in HSL. It carries no registered color name of its own; the closest named color is Malachite (#0BDA51), which is clearly related but distinguishable side by side at a CIE76 distance of 5.98.
What is the RGB value of #48E55A?
#48E55A is rgb(72, 229, 90) — red 72, green 229, and blue 90 on the 0-255 scale.
What is the CMYK value of #48E55A?
#48E55A converts to approximately cmyk(69%, 0%, 61%, 10%). CMYK output is a mathematical approximation for planning; confirm production print colors with your printer and ICC profile.
Should text on #48E55A be black or white?
Black text is the more readable choice. #48E55A scores 1.66:1 against white and 12.63:1 against black, and WCAG 2.2 asks for at least 4.5:1 for normal body text.
Can I write #48E55A as a CSS color keyword?
No. #48E55A is not one of the CSS color keywords, so it has to be written as a hex, rgb() or hsl() value. The closest keyword is limegreen (#32CD32) at a CIE76 distance of 10.39, which is visibly different.
